Acetylated Distarch Phosphate is a modified starch produced by cross-linking starch with phosphate groups and acetylating with acetic anhydride, used as a thickener and stabiliser in food products.
| Also known as | Acetylated Distarch Phosphate, Modified starch E1414, Starch acetate phosphate |
|---|---|
| INCI name | Acetylated Distarch Phosphate |
| E number | E1414 |
| INS number | 1414 |
| CAS number | 68130-14-3 |
| CosIng ID | 83142 |
